Lauder is a charming small town in Berwickshire, Scotland. Located on the banks of the River Leader, the town has much to offer, from its beautiful views and picturesque old stone buildings to its bustling high street and thriving community.

The best places to live in Lauder are the historic old centre, where the picturesque streets are lined with 18th and 19th-century buildings, and the new housing developments on the outskirts, offering modern amenities and easy access to the countryside. The town also provides ample opportunities for outdoor activities, with the nearby Lammermuir Hills providing a great setting for walking, cycling and horse riding, while the River Leader offers opportunities for fishing and boating.
